The 888 Packs in very user friendly interface along side with almost everything we are getting from the major phone makers. The only flaws could only be the lack of Bluetooth, Infrared and weak battery life. (However, I am unable to determine the duration now.)
The 888 comes packed in a very exotic and oriental styled Metal case and within it, you will find, a 128mb microSD, usb cable, (usb to charger adaptor), 2 batteries, leather pouch (styled like the Nokia 72XX series), Stereo earphones and 2 keys to lock the box.
Multimedia wise, the 888 plays 3gp and mp4 flawlessly but you will have to resize the video. Mp3 sounds good, however, some tracks might crack at full volume when playing with the phone’s speaker. The camera have very good refresh rate!

Mmmm.. nope... I checked, its GSM 900/1800MHz. Sorry man, else you would have love this phone!!
I have yet tried the talk time, but Screen is 262k as stated on specs.
ON Specs, its stated that it can go on standby for 100 - 250 hours and Talk time from 120 mins - 300mins.
But the batts takes a long time to charge though.. about 2 - 3hours...
